The fatigue properties of powder metal materials manufactured under different processing routes was investigated. Materials that were press and sintered, and surface densified or powder forged (P/F) were subjected to rolling contact fatigue (RCF) and single tooth bending (STB) fatigue testing. It was found that surface densified and P/F materials showed no difference in RCF properties. In terms of STB fatigue, a P/F material was superior to a surface densified material with a densification depth of 0.13 mm (0.005 in.).
